Ways to Use Vetiver

Diffusing & Blends

Its deep, smoky-sweet weight rounds out floral and citrus blends, giving evening diffuser recipes a grounded, lingering base note.

Explore →

Soap & Candle Craft

A few drops anchor cold-process soap batches and candle pours, letting brighter top notes hold their scent for hours.

Explore →

Natural Perfumery

Formulators reach for this root oil as a fixative, slowing evaporation so lighter perfume accords stay true longer.

About Vetiver Essential Oil

Our vetiver essential oil is steam-distilled from the roots of Vetiveria zizanioides, a tall tropical grass whose dense root system yields one of perfumery's great base notes.

The oil is thick and slow-pouring, with a deep, earthy, smoky-sweet aroma that anchors blends and lingers for hours. A little goes a very long way.

People reach for vetiver in evening diffuser blends, natural perfumery, and grounding massage blends, and formulators prize it as a natural fixative.

How We Process Our Roots

Harvest

Vetiver roots are dug up by hand once the dense grass clumps have matured enough to yield oil.

Sorting

Roots are cleaned of soil and cut down so the distiller can pack them evenly for steaming.

Distillation

Steam works slowly through the root mass, drawing out the thick, earthy oil over many patient hours.

Lab Testing

Each finished batch is tested and the results are published here as a certificate of analysis.

Bottling

The oil is filtered, poured into light-safe bottles, and stored cool until it ships to you.
